Innovation strategies for small and medium-sized construction companies in Nigeria

Akindele, Olabode Akinkunmi (2026) Innovation strategies for small and medium-sized construction companies in Nigeria. DBA thesis, Walden University, USA.

Abstract

The lack of innovation strategies in small and medium-sized enterprises (SMEs) in the construction industry undermines productivity. Managers of construction SMEs in Nigeria are concerned about developing and implementing effective innovation strategies because without innovation, productivity and economic growth may stagnate. Grounded in the technology-organization-environment framework, the purpose of this qualitative pragmatic inquiry was to identify effective innovation strategies that managers of construction SMEs in Nigeria implement to increase company productivity. The participants were eight managers from construction SMEs in southwestern Nigeria who had successfully implemented innovation strategies. Data were collected using semi-structured interviews and analyzed through thematic analysis. Four themes emerged: (a) use of information and communication technology tools, (b) business strategies, (c) human resource development, and (d) advocacy. A key recommendation is for managers of construction SMEs to adopt smartphone technology and drone applications for remote supervision to improve health and safety practices. The implications for positive social change include the potential to improve infrastructure delivery, empower the workforce, and enhance the contribution of construction SMEs to local economies in Nigeria.
